The Internet has facilitated many things in our lives. It is possible to search the flights of all airlines just by pushing buttons on a keyboard. The same holds true for hotels. The Web, however, has perhaps made us too complacent in searching for hotels. Many people tend to think that whatever the cheapest rate available on Internet is always that cheapest rate that is out there. This couldn’t be further from the truth. Make no mistake about it – the Internet is a very instrumental tool to use when searching for the cheapest rates. The secrets on this site will teach you how to use the Internet to help you find the best prices. But relying on it exclusively without exploring other options and tools only sells yourself short.

Hotels like that fact that customers rely intensively on the Web to find rates. This way they can charge rates that are still high so long as the customer thinks this is the best rate available. You have to escape this mentality if you don’t want your wallet to get taken to the cleaners. Remember this: HOTEL RATES ARE ALMOST ALWAYS NEGOTIABLE!! They are just like any other market – supply must meet demand. Unlike flights, you’ll realize that you can actually speak with people to secure good rates. They aren’t as automated as you may think.
